    There are some threads that are similar to this but none that answered my question so said I'd create a new one.

    We're heading to Spain in a couple of weeks, and the brilliant Aer Lingus site doesn't accept passport card details as part of the advanced passenger information for Spain, so we entered our passport numbers.

    I'd still ideally just go with the card though, as that is what we got it for. Will it matter anywhere if we use the passport card for travelling itself, rather than the passport given that we have entered passport information? Will any care or check and see that details don't match or something? Not a massive issue if we have to use the passports, but I'd rather not if I didn't have to. I asked Aer Lingus but they give a singularly unhelpful answer which did nothing except irritate me.

    On a related issue, it's been a while so I can't remember, but when actually checking in online with AL a day or so before the flight, do they accept passport card details for that or not? If not the first question might be a moot point.

    Passport card is not accepted by the Aer Lingus online check in, the old website seemed to work but the current one doesn't

    Its fine for manual check in at the airport.
